School Meals

A split lunch system is in operation. Year 8 and 11 have their lunch between 12.25 and 12.55pm.  Year 7 between 12.55pm and 1.25pm. Year 9 and 10 have their lunch between 1.25pm – 1.55pm.

We operate a cashless system using fingerprint scanning technology. At the till your fingerprint is scanned and the money deducted from your account.

We are part of Bishop Chadwick Catholic Education Trust and are delighted to have our school meals supplied by our in-house catering team Chadwick’s Kitchen. To find out about our menu’s, medical diets, etc.

If you are in receipt of some benefits your child is likely to be eligible to receive free school please still apply for Free School Meals (FSM) status. This provides our school with extra funding, known as the ‘pupil premium’, for every eligible pupil who is registered. Pupil premium allows our school to further support pupils learning.
